[Juvenile hormone in diapausing Pieris brassicae and mutations. Tetrahydrofolic acid and pterins incubated in chrysalids, provoking ontogenic and mutagenic genetic information alterations in Drosophila melanogaster].
Annales d'endocrinologie - 1 Jan 2000
L'Helias C
Abstract excerpt
Study of AMPc phosphodiesterase shows presence of JH in diapausing chrysalids and antogonistic action of FH and pterines. Study of farnesoldeshydrogenase and farnesal deshydrogenase in Dm shows that FH4 and pterines inhibite FDH, active ADH. Conclusion is JH in diapause chrysalides is active factor with FH4 provoking genesis of pigmentary mutation, cellular proliferation or growth deficiencies. Comparison with...
